Russiagate is an Historical “Farce”
Black Agenda Radio with Nellie Bailey and Glen Ford
23 Jul 2018
🖨️ Print Article

“We see the Democrats, who are supposed to be a party of civil liberties and human rights, adopting McCarthyist tactics,” said Jeremy Kuzmarov, co-author, along with John Marciano, of The Russians are Coming, Again: The First Cold War as Tragedy, the Second as Farce. Putin is “rather conservative” on the Russian political spectrum,” said Kuzmarov. “He’s not a threat to the West, at all.”
